Inventions & Patents of Monroe Davis

Another interesting thing about Monroe DAVIS is that he was a brilliant man. An inventor that had several of his inventions patented. One of them was on a machine which was a forerunner of the modern combine.

From reading the way the patent is written up, For the “Grain Cleaning Device” one can easily see that Monroe DAVIS was a genius and well-read.

During his life, Monroe patented 44 pieces of equipment that he invented. One of his most famous was called the “Ever Ready Little Giant” and it was a grain separator.

Monroe's Granddaughter, Margaret Birdeana, remembers when the machine was ready to try out. Her father, Elmer BRADFORD loaded it in the back of the pickup truck and they took it out to a farmer’s place to test it.

During the test it was throwing out too much wheat, so Monroe had to make some adjustments to it.

One time he went on a bus to Wisconsin to take care of some business about one of his patents, and returned to Blackwell late one night when it was very cold. It was only about a block from the bus stop to his home, but there was a little cafe open and so he stopped in and asked for a cup of coffee. Very unusual, as Monroe never drank coffee nor spirits of any kind.

The lady served him the coffee and he liked it so much he asked to buy the cup. She sold it to him for a dime.
